The story of Walter Marsh Nelson began in 1897 in Howell County, Missouri, United States of America. In 1930, Walter Marsh Nelson resided in Sioux City, Woodbury, Iowa, USA. In 1942, Walter Marsh Nelson resided in Willow Springs, Howell, Missouri, USA. Walter Marsh Nelson married Goldie Ravena Bussell, and had children including Delphene L Nelson, Elliott Norman Nelson, Freda I Nelson, Fredrick Eugene Nelson. Walter Marsh Nelson passed away in 1988 in West Plains, Howell County, Missouri, United States of America.
